Cask at Smithfield, Derby. Pours a murky dull orange-brown with minimal almost white head and good lacing. The aroma has floral hops and yeast with hints of tropical fruit. In the mouth it is somewhere between sweet, sharp and bitter. Floral hops again plus mango and traces of grapefruit, melon and kiwi leading to a slightly bitter finish. Not my sort of beer by a long stretch, but it’s reasonable.
